Replace the battery first in case your Lamborghini remote key fob ceases working. A battery that is dead can cause your remote to cease working. If the issue continues, you should take your key fob to a shop that has years of experience servicing Lamborghinis. They can check the electronic components of your key fob for indications of water damage.
Damage to water can be caused by exposure to clean tap water or light rain, or soapy water from washing the key fob. In these situations the electronic chip inside the key fob could become damaged. It is best to take out the battery, clean the chip using isopropyl ethanol or electronic cleaner and then reinstall the battery.
If the key fob won't work it is possible to try reprogramming it. If the issue isn't a battery issue or a water damage, it may be necessary to bring your Lamborghini to a service centre to resolve the issue. They can use an on-board diagnostics (OBD) scanner to check the remote keyless entry receiver module for problems.
Lamborghini Countach Keys
The Countach from Lamborghini is a symbol of a whole generation of enthusiasts. It's designed for those who want to be awed by it and awe when the naturally aspirated engines begin to roar. The Countach was constructed for 16 years had a lasting impact on motorsports as well as on those who dreamed of driving it.
The Countach was a rear-wheel drive sports car produced by Lamborghini between 1974 between 1974 and 1990. It was the company's first mid-engined, wedge-shaped supercar and is considered to be one of the most iconic cars ever built.
The word "kuh-NEE" is a word that conveys delight and surprise. It is derived from the Piedmontese dialect of northwest Italy in which Ferruccio Lamborghini was born. The Countach was created by Marcello Gandini of Bertone and was intended to be the most modern, high-performance and exotic sports car. Its tubular steel spaceframe chassis featured a longitudinally-mounted V12 and seating for two. The bodywork was covered with aluminum panels and fiberglass elements. NACA ducts were incorporated into the bodywork, and a distinctive periscopio (a glass periscope inserted into an opening in the roof) was featured on the rear of the car.
